Why lithium is stringest reducing agent among alaklis despite highest ionisation entzalpy?

Answer:

Lithium ion is small in size on account of which more solvent molecules can easily surround around the cationic sphere. so, large amount of hydration energy is released and on account of Large amount of hydration energy makes it strongest reducing agent inspite of its highest ionisation enthalpy.
